# Building Access — Cleaning Crew (Night Shift)

The Vellaro Facilities cleaning crew works Greystone Court between 22:00 and 05:00. They enter via the rear service entrance on Pellam Lane, never the main lobby. Night security should log arrival times in the shift book and confirm the crew supervisor checks the equipment store back in before departure. Floors 3 and 4 are cleaned on alternating nights per the posted rota. The service entrance keypad accepts the crew access code shown below.

staff pass of fajof-fawif = bdg-ES-2

### Authenticating to the Fillgrid Planner API

Plugin authors integrating with Fillgrid, our vending-machine restock planner, must authenticate every request to the routing endpoint. Requests without a valid credential receive a 401 and are not queued, so verify authentication before submitting restock plans. Rate limits apply per key, not per machine fleet, so batch your route queries where possible. A sandbox key for the internal planner service is provided below.

gateway credential: kto15_8KtvEYSD8WJ9Uyq

# RateMirror — hotel rate-parity checker (Gullwharf Hospitality)
# This service polls partner booking channels every 15 minutes and compares
# published rates against the master sheet in the Corvane store. Keep
# POLL_INTERVAL_MIN at 15 or above; lower values trip partner throttling.
# Maintainers: rotate the channel API credential quarterly and update it
# here rather than in the deploy script. The credential belongs on the
# line immediately below this comment block.

secret setting of tajof-bahif: COURIER_KEY3=65d